If your air conditioner is running nonstop but the air from the vents never turns truly cold on a 110°F Phoenix afternoon, low refrigerant is one of the first things people suspect. The search for an AC Freon recharge usually starts right there—warm air, high energy bills, and a system that just can’t keep up.

Here’s the part most homeowners don’t hear up front: an air conditioner does not use up refrigerant the way a car burns gas. Your system is a sealed loop, so if the level is low, it’s because refrigerant is escaping through a leak. A recharge can get you cold air again, but unless the leak is found and repaired, that expensive refrigerant will slowly bleed back out. What Refrigerant Actually Is

Refrigerant is the fluid that makes cooling possible. “Freon” is technically a brand name—like calling every tissue a Kleenex—but most people use it to mean whatever refrigerant runs through their AC. Whatever you call it, its job is to absorb heat from the air inside your home and carry it outside, over and over, in a continuous cycle.

Inside your system, refrigerant constantly changes between a liquid and a gas. It evaporates in the indoor coil to pull heat out of your air, then gets compressed and condensed in the outdoor unit to release that heat outside. If this heat-transfer loop runs short on refrigerant, the whole process weakens—which is often why an AC ends up blowing hot air even though the fan is clearly running.

Freon, R-410A, and What’s in Your System Today

Which refrigerant your AC uses depends mostly on its age, and the industry is in the middle of a big transition:

  • R-22 (the original “Freon”). Found in older systems installed before roughly 2010. U.S. production of R-22 ended in 2020, so it’s now scarce and costly to recharge.
  • R-410A. The standard for most systems installed over the last 15 years. As of January 2025, manufacturers stopped building new R-410A residential systems, but servicing and recharging existing R-410A units is still perfectly legal.
  • R-454B and R-32. The low-emission refrigerants now used in new air conditioners and heat pumps going forward.

Knowing which refrigerant you have matters, because it heavily affects the cost of a recharge. An older R-22 system is expensive to refill and is usually a candidate to weigh against replacement. Signs Your AC Is Low on Refrigerant

A low charge rarely announces itself with a single dramatic symptom. Instead, it shows up as a cluster of clues that get worse as the leak grows. Here are the ones our technicians see most across Phoenix and the East Valley.

Warm or lukewarm air from the vents. With too little refrigerant, the system can’t pull enough heat out of your air. The fan still blows, but the air feels room temperature instead of cold.

The AC runs constantly and never hits the set temperature. A low system struggles to reach the thermostat setting, so it runs long cycles—or never shuts off—while the house stays warm.

Ice on the refrigerant line or indoor coil. This is a classic sign. Low refrigerant drops the coil’s pressure and temperature below freezing, so humidity freezes into ice on the copper line set or the coil. Frozen equipment can blow warm air until it thaws.

A hissing or bubbling sound. A hiss can be refrigerant escaping through a leak under pressure; a bubbling or gurgling noise can point to a leak in the lines.

Higher electric bills. A refrigerant-starved system runs far longer to do the same work, and your summer power bill climbs even though nothing about your habits changed.

Rising indoor humidity. When the system can’t cool properly, it also can’t pull moisture out of the air the way it should, so rooms feel sticky and damp.

Turn it off before it costs more. Running an AC that’s low on refrigerant makes the compressor work harder and hotter. Because the compressor is the most expensive part in the system, a small leak you ignore today can snowball into a major repair. Why an AC Freon Recharge Isn’t the Final Fix

This is the most important thing to understand before you pay for a recharge: adding refrigerant to a leaking system is a temporary patch, not a repair.

Because your AC is a sealed loop, a low charge always means refrigerant is escaping somewhere. If a technician simply “tops off” the system without finding and sealing that leak, three things happen. The refrigerant you just paid for slowly leaks back out, so you’re cooling fine for a few weeks or months and then right back to warm air. You spend money again on the next recharge. And every ounce that escapes is released into the environment, which is exactly what federal refrigerant rules are designed to prevent.

There’s a regulatory side to this too. Anyone who opens a refrigerant circuit—even just to add refrigerant—is required to hold EPA Section 608 certification, and best practice under the EPA’s refrigerant program is to locate and repair the leak rather than repeatedly recharge a system that’s venting refrigerant. For larger commercial and refrigeration equipment, leak repair is a firm federal requirement. That’s why a reputable company won’t just sell you a refill and drive off—the responsible path is to diagnose the leak first.

A recharge done the right way is part of a real repair: the technician finds the leak, fixes it, then recharges the system to the manufacturer’s exact specification. Recharging matters because both too little and too much refrigerant damage the system—an overcharged unit is just as harmful as an undercharged one. Professional Refrigerant Leak Detection

Finding a refrigerant leak isn’t guesswork—licensed technicians use proven methods to pinpoint exactly where the system is losing charge. A thorough diagnosis usually involves one or more of these:

  1. Electronic leak detectors. A handheld “sniffer” that reacts to refrigerant in the air, moved slowly along the coil, line set, and connections to find the source.
  2. UV dye tracing. A fluorescent dye is added to the system; after it circulates, the technician scans with a UV light and the dye glows at the leak point.
  3. Bubble and pressure testing. A soap solution reveals bubbles at a leak under pressure, while pressure gauges confirm whether the system is holding its charge.
  4. Coil and connection inspection. Evaporator coils, the copper line set, and service valves are the most common leak locations, especially as fittings age in Arizona’s heat.

Once the leak is found, the fix depends on where it is—a fitting can be tightened or resealed, a valve replaced, or a corroded coil repaired or swapped out. After the repair, the technician evacuates the system, recharges it to spec, and verifies that pressures and temperatures are back to normal.

Phoenix’s extreme heat is hard on refrigerant systems. Sustained high temperatures, sun exposure on the outdoor unit, and years of expansion and contraction all work joints and coils loose over time, which is why refrigerant leaks are a common summer call here. Frequently Asked Questions

How do I know if my AC needs a Freon recharge?

The most common signs are warm air from the vents, an AC that runs constantly without reaching the set temperature, ice on the copper refrigerant line or indoor coil, a hissing or bubbling sound, higher-than-normal electric bills, and sticky indoor humidity. Because these symptoms overlap with other issues, the only way to confirm a low charge is a professional gauge test.

How often should an AC need a Freon recharge?

Ideally, never on a routine basis. An air conditioner is a sealed system that doesn’t consume refrigerant, so if yours needs a recharge every season, it has a leak that should be found and repaired. Repeated recharges are a sign the underlying problem hasn’t been fixed.

Can I recharge my AC with Freon myself?

It’s not advisable, and in most cases not legal. Anyone who opens a refrigerant circuit must hold EPA Section 608 certification, and adding the wrong amount—too much or too little—damages the system. DIY “recharge kits” also skip the critical step of finding the leak, so the refrigerant just escapes again.

Why does my AC keep losing refrigerant?

Because there’s a leak. Common leak points are the evaporator coil, the copper line set, and aging service valves and fittings. Phoenix’s heat and years of expansion and contraction gradually work these joints loose, so refrigerant slowly escapes until the leak is professionally located and repaired.

Is R-410A or R-22 refrigerant still available?

Yes, but with differences. R-410A is still fully legal to service and recharge, even though new R-410A systems are no longer manufactured as of 2025. R-22, the older “Freon,” stopped U.S. production in 2020 and is now scarce and expensive—so R-22 systems are often better candidates for replacement than repeated recharges.

How much does an AC Freon recharge cost?

It depends on the refrigerant type and how much the system needs. Recharging a modern R-410A system costs less than refilling an older R-22 unit, since R-22 is now scarce. Remember that a recharge without leak repair is only temporary, so ask for an upfront, all-in price that includes finding and fixing the leak.
